Sweden - Recovered Fibre Pulp Import

Since 2014, Sweden Recovered Fibre Pulp Import fell by 23.6% year on year. With $711 Thousand in 2019, the country was ranked number 32 comparing other countries in Recovered Fibre Pulp Import. Sweden is overtaken by Belgium, which was number 31 at $724 Thousand and is followed by Denmark at $653 Thousand. China lead the ranking with $225,549 Thousand in 2019, a growth of 84.2% versus 2018. Thailand, Canada and Germany resp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ivory Coast recorded the best 5 years average growth at +264.3% per year, while Albania rec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
